    About this Episode

    On this episode we chat to Lorenza who's daughter Eliza was diagnosed with Charge Syndrome. Her diagnosis meant that Lorenza would have to navigate a new and unknown world of disability, including learning Signlanguage to enable her to speak with her daughter. Their story is full of triumph and positivity through all the tough things they have gone through, including Lorenza now teaching Singlanguage and having a free app for people to learn.

    34. Doing Sport Isn't Just About Becoming A Paralympian - Dan Berney

    34. Doing Sport Isn't Just About Becoming A Paralympian - Dan Berney

    This episode we talk all things sport, disability sport, abled bodied sport and what ways you can get your child into a sport. We wanted to make sure people know that children doing sport is all about the enjoyment, the fun they have, the friends they make, this isn't just about becoming a Paralympian. Dan has so much experience of growing up doing sport both with others with disabilities and also with other able bodied children and adults. So we decided to chat about it and share it with you all on here.

    33. Sex And Cerebral Palsy - Georgia Hamer

    33. Sex And Cerebral Palsy - Georgia Hamer

    This episode we are joined by Georgia one of our ambassadors to talk all things connected to sex. Including how it is taught to people with cerebral palsy, how it is spoken about around teens with cerebral palsy and even the cautions and potential for abuse. It needed to be spoken about and I am so glad I had Georgia giving her own personal experience and opinions.
